This is a bluehost question posted by dug on 28 June 2006

I hope I have not just discovered that I cannot host .com.au domains on the Bluehost package I just paid for?

In addition, I also can’t see a way of hosting my existing domains on Bluehost without actually signing over the domain hosting to them. What if I am happy with where they’re hosted now? I would have expected the usual practice of changing the DNS setting to point to the new server would be sufficient ( like the other half a dozen sites I have at Server101, Osetupfees, and GeekHosting ) . I want to put the sites here only… and keep the domain hosting where it is.
